Maiben Shelters - Use & Availability
Maiben picnic shelters can be reserved for use on a specific day and time. Unless reserved, the shelters are available for public use from 8 AM until sunset at no cost on a first-come first-serve basis.

More Information
Maiben Park's two picnic shelters sit within easy reach of the park's spray pad and play structure.
The shelters connect to the paved patio in front of the Burlington Community|Senior Center's multi-purpose room for an 'inside and out' rental experience. The facility is ADA-accessible.
- The two shelters (East and West) are available to rent separately or together.
- Six picnic tables sit under each shelter, for a total of 12 tables when renting both east and west shelters.
- Grates for the Maiben Shelter BBQ pit are available with advance notice since they are not stored onsite. Please notify the Parks Department at the time of your reservation confirmation if grates are needed for your rental. Be sure to bring your own supply of wood and/or charcoal when using the pit.
- Personal BBQs can be brought from home and must use charcoal or propane (LPG) as fuel. BBQs in the park must be for residential or homeowner use (not commercial-size).
